X-RAY DIFFRACTION

Crystallization Details
Method pH Temprature Details
X-RAY DIFFRACTION 8.3 292 Protein: 8.4 mg/ml, 0.5 Sodium chloride, 0.01M Tris pH 8.3; Screen: AmSO4 Suite (B3), 0.2M Cesium sulfate, 2.2M Ammonium sulfate. Cryo: 1.8M Ammonim sulfate, 25% Succrose
Unit Cell:
a: 61.381 Å b: 160.661 Å c: 71.793 Å α: 90.000° β: 101.280° γ: 90.000°
Symmetry:
Space Group: P 1 21 1
Crystal Properties:
Matthew's Coefficient: 2.13 Solvent Content: 42.2
